Dutch lender ABN Amro announced plans this week to sell its office headquarters in Amsterdam's Zuidas business district and redevelop its second main office in the Dutch capital into a ‘beyond Paris-proof’ landmark base for some 10,800 employees.

Portuguese real estate investor and developer Bondstone is investing around €70 mln in a residential development in Belas Clube de Campo, municipality of Sintra, Portugal.
